WebA gradual transition is the best way to switch to a new food, though. We recommend making the switch over a 7- to 10-day period. This gives your dog (and his stomach) a chance to adjust to the new food. Here’s our 7- to 10-day plan for switching dog food: Days 1 to 2: Feed 3/4 of the normal amount of current food and add 1/4 of the new food.
